Output e20e488afded3341b77f62f8028f93a978c2d9e28a35e597501ccf4ee301d7e4:22

value
2816500
script pubkey
OP_0 OP_PUSHBYTES_20 3a87c45d2b714d5d2a704326e161dbaa48f2578c
address
bc1q82rughftw9x462nsgvnwzcwm4fy0y4uvl75vqc
transaction
e20e488afded3341b77f62f8028f93a978c2d9e28a35e597501ccf4ee301d7e4
spent
true